Ecsenius yaeyamaensis, known commonly as the Yaeyama blenny in Guam and Micronesia, and also known as the Yaeyama clown blenny in Micronesia, or the Pale-spotted combtooth-blenny in Indonesia is a species of combtooth blenny in the genus Ecsenius.
It is found in coral reefs in the western Pacific and Indian oceans.
It can reach a maximum length of 6 centimetres.
Blennies in this species feed primarily off of plants, including benthic algae and weeds, and are commercial aquarium fish.
